Abstract

314,842. Gordon, K., and Imperial Chemical Industries, Ltd. April 11, 1928. Washing processes; purifier waste, revivefying. -In freeing gases from carbon dioxide by wash. ing under pressure, water free from oxygen is used and after removing the dissolved gases by releasing the pressure in stages, the last stage being below atmospheric, the water is used again without aeration. The bulk of the carbon dioxide is released at ordinary pressures and collected separately, and the pressure then reduced to <1>/5 atmospheric to expel remaining gases, e.g. hydrogen sulphide, hydrogen, oxygen, nitrogen, and carbon dioxide, the liquid being preferably heated or agitated meanwhile.
